Narrative Report

On July 9, 1927 at 12:00 AM, F-AFAO experienced a crash involving Caudron C.61, operated by Compagnie Internationale de Navigation Aérienne - CIDNA, with the event recorded near Pforzheim Baden-Württemberg.

The flight was categorized as scheduled revenue flight and the reported phase was flight at a plain, valley crash site.

0 people were known to be on board, 0 fatalities were recorded, 0 survivors were identified or estimated.

Crew on board: 0, crew fatalities: 0, passengers on board: 0, passenger fatalities: 0, other fatalities: 0.

Crashed in unknown circumstances. Occupant fate unknown.
